Output ef766f0f54b33618c937314662de9099887725f4ae082eae95db21d49a27835f:2

value
95000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f430d5e93158c176de540de752ed1932543455ce OP_EQUAL
address
3PxBJWLXHWyuVeHvZXk6Hu1ideqy7LisBP
transaction
ef766f0f54b33618c937314662de9099887725f4ae082eae95db21d49a27835f
spent
true